Raghuram Raju Is Adamant To Contest From Narsapur!

Narsapur MP K Raghurama Krishnam Raju, who fought a constant battle against Jaganmohan Reddy’s regime for the last four years, is now turning to be a headache to both TDP and BJP. After the BJP denied him the party seat from Narsapur he became disappointed and insisted that he wanted to contest from there only.

He also became angry over news reports that TDP may consider fielding him from Vizianagaram Lok Sabha or some Assembly seat in West Godavari district and asserted that he wanted to contest from Narsapur only. Moreover, he said that it will be the responsibility of the TDP chief Chandrababu Naidu to facilitate him to contest from there.

Meanwhile, he is also said to be facing pressures from various quarters, including some TDP circles to contest from Narsapur as an independent candidate. If he is in the fray, observers feel that it may be difficult for BJP to get a deposit.

He recalled that at the first TDP and Jana Sena combined rally last month in Tadepalligudem, leaders of both the parties declared him as Narsapur candidate. Accusing BJP leadership bowed down to the pressures from Chief MInister YS Jaganmohan Reddy in denying his nomination, he strongly refuted state BJP chief D Purandeswari’s explanation for not considering his name.

If seniority is the reason, he asked Purandewari how she is contesting from Rajahmundry ignoring the claims of senior BJP leader Somu Veerraju? In the same way, row over his joining BJP, he asked how Tirupati seat was given to YCP MLA Vara Prasada Rao, even before he joined BJP and continued in YCP. He accused that Vara Prasada Rao was a covert, planted by YS Jagan.

Asserting that it is now Chandrababu’s task to get him contested from Narsapur. He wondered if Babu fails in his nomination, how can he realise Polavaram and other difficult promises.

Kejriwal To Make Explosive Revelation In Delhi Court Tomorrow

Delhi Chief Minister Arvind Kejriwal’s wife Sunita Kejriwal, in her second media address on Wednesday, said the chief minister, who is in the custody of the Enforcement Directorate (ED) in the Delhi Excise Policy case, will do a ‘big expose’ on the “so-called Delhi liquor scam” in the court on Thursday. 

He will present evidence that will reveal the truth, she added. She also said that he will reveal where the money of the scam is and also provide evidence.  The Aam Aadmi Party (AAP) national convener was arrested by the ED on March 21 in an excise policy-linked money laundering case and subsequently remanded to the agency’s custody till March 28.

Sunita Kejriwal claimed that no money was found in multiple raids conducted by the Enforcement Directorate (ED). She highlighted that over the past two years, the Enforcement Directorate (ED) has conducted over 250 raids but has not found any money.

She clarified that only Rs 70 thousand were found during the raid at their house. Kejriwal intends to disclose the whereabouts of this money and provide evidence to the nation.  “The ED has raided the residences of several Delhi ministers but couldn’t find a single penny. In the so-called liquor scam, ED has conducted more than 250 raids”, she said. 

“They are searching for the money of this so-called scam. They have found nothing yet. Where is the money?  Arvind Kejriwal has said that he will reveal everything in the court on March 28. He will reveal where the money of the liquor scam is. He will also provide proof,” she added.

“Two days ago, he directed Delhi Minister Atishi to resolve the water and sewer-related issues. What wrong did he do? The Centre has filed a case against Arvind Kejriwal even for this. Do they want to finish Delhi? Do they want to destroy Delhi? Do they want the people to keep suffering? Arvind Kejriwal is very pained by this,” said Sunita Kejriwal.

Sunita mentioned that she visited Arvind Kejriwal on Tuesday evening and expressed concern about his health, noting his diabetes and fluctuating sugar levels. “I met Arvind Kejriwal in jail yesterday, he has diabetes and his sugar level is not under control. However, his determination is strong,” she said.

 Manjummel Boys Is All Set To Release In Telugu

Soubin Shahir starrer Manjummel Boys, following its successful run in Malayalam cinemas, is now all set to hit theaters on April 6th in a Telugu-dubbed version. The Malayalam survival thriller Manjummel Boys has received immense praise and applause from many celebrities.

Recently, Mythri Movie Makers announced via their social media platform X that they had acquired the rights to this highest-grossing Malayalam film. The caption read, “The highest grossing Malayalam film – #ManjummelBoys is now coming to entertain the Telugu audience Grand release worldwide on April 6th. Telugu release by @mythriOfficial @primeshowentertainment @SukumarWritings” Naveen Yerneni, Niranjan Reddy, and Pushpa fame director Sukumar are collaborating on the survival thriller under their own production houses.

The survival thriller Manjummel Boys stars Soubin Shahir, Sreenath Basi, and others. It was released in Malayalam on February 22, 2024, and grossed 200 crores, making it the highest-grossing Malayalam film, surpassing the film ‘2018’. The film is based on true events in 2006 involving a group of friends from Kochi whose trip to Kodaikanal takes a harrowing turn when one of them from Manjummel goes missing within the treacherous confines of the Guna caves.

Soubin Shahir produced the Malayalam film through Parava Films, in association with Sree Gokulam Cinemas. Manjummel Boys, helmed by Chidambaram S. Poduvaland Sushin Shyam composed the music.

Panic In AP As EC Seeking Prior Permission For Door To Door Campaign

Political parties in AP had to panic after the Election Commission announced that cases will be filed if door-to-door campaigning is carried out without prior permission. All the political parties have objected to the unprecedented restrictions imposed on door-to-door campaigning in the latest elections.

On Tuesday, in a meeting held by the chief electoral officer of the Election Commission M K Meena at the AP Secretariat, the parties objected as they were told to provide the route map 48 hours before door-to-door campaigning and to take permissions on the Suvidha app.

The political parties appealed to re-examine the requirement to take permission 48 hours before the door-to-door distribution of election leaflets and campaigning on the streets by the candidates contesting the election.

The CPM has objected to the removal of party flags from state and district party offices as well. It asked for clarification on the removal of banners and flags in the offices.

 In the context of the election code of conduct in the state, Chief Electoral Officer Mukesh Meena said that the Suvidha portal should be used to get prior permission for the meetings, meetings, rallies, processions, door-to-door campaigns, distribution of leaflets etc. organized by the political parties and their representatives.

Meena requested that the application should be made through the Suvidha app or directly to the concerned Returning Officer 48 hours prior to the campaign. Permissions will be granted within 24 hours of application. Meena explained that ECI has designed the Suvidha portal to file nominations and affidavits online and apply online for granting advance permissions.

All political parties have objected to the 48-hour rule. They stated that it is not possible to carry out door-to-door campaigns after finalizing the route map, reminding that no such rule exists in any state where assembly elections were held recently. The parties reminded that there was no need to take permission for door-to-door campaigning even in Telangana assembly elections.

On the other hand, TDP Polit Bureau member Bonda Uma accused the Election Commission CEO of not responding to TDP’s complaints. It is stated that the CEO was told that it is objectionable to take permission every time and promised to bring the restrictions on door-to-door campaigning to the attention of the Central Election Commission.

He accused the Election Commission of not paying attention to the complaints against the ruling party. He said that there is no response to the complaint made in the Sea Whistle app.

The YCP also objected to the permission for door-to-door campaigning. MLA Malladi Vishnu said that it is difficult to tell where the candidates are going 48 hours in advance and it is not possible to get permission even for pamphlets. He said that they have requested to relax the 48 hours rule.

RamaKrishna Mission President Swami Smaranananda Dies

Swami Smaranananda, the president of the Ramakrishna Math and Ramakrishna Mission, passed away at Ramakrishna Mission Seva Pratishthan hospital at 8.14pm on Tuesday.

He was 94 and the 16th president of the order.Swami Smaranananda was elected the president of the Ramakrishna Math and Ramakrishna Mission at a meeting of the board of trustees of the Math and the governing body of the Mission at Belur Math on July 17, 2017. Senior monks of the order said the president was not keeping well for the last few months.

Prime Minister Narendra Modi said he had a close relationship with Swami Smaranananda for years. “Srimat Swami Smaranananda ji Maharaj, the revered President of Ramakrishna Math and Ramakrishna Mission, dedicated his life to spirituality and service. He left an indelible mark on countless hearts and minds. His compassion and wisdom will continue to inspire generations.

“I had a very close relationship with him over the years. I recall my visit to Belur Math in 2020 when I had interacted with him. A few weeks ago in Kolkata, I had also visited the hospital and enquired about his health,” the Prime Minister said on his X handle. “My thoughts are with the countless devotees of the Belur Math. Om Shanti.”

In her message, chief minister Mamata Banerjee conveyed her condolences to all his fellow monks, followers and devotees. “Deeply saddened at the news of the demise of Srimat Swami Smarananandaji Maharaj, the Revered President of the Ramakrishna Math and Mission. This great monk during his lifetime has given spiritual leadership to the world order of the Ramakrishnaites and remains the source of solace for millions of devotees across the globe. I convey my deepest condolence to all his fellow monks, followers and devotees,” the chief minister said on her X handle.

Swami Smaranananda was born at Andami village in Thanjavur, Tamil Nadu, in 1929. He came in contact with the Mumbai branch of the Ramakrishna order when he was about 20 years old. Inspired by the ideals of Sri Ramakrishna and Swami Vivekananda, he joined the Mumbai ashram in 1952 at the age of 22 and embraced monastic life.

The same year, Swami Shankarananda, the seventh president of the Ramakrishna order, gave him mantra diksha (spiritual initiation). He also received brahmacharya vows in 1956 and sannyasa vows from Swami Shankarananda and acquired the name “Swami Smaranananda” in 1960.

Swami Smaranananda travelled extensively in India and different parts of the world, visiting many branches of the Math and Mission and also unaffiliated centres, spreading the message of Sri Ramakrishna, Holy Mother Sri Sarada Devi, Swami Vivekananda and Vedanta among a vast number of people. He also gave mantra diksha to thousands of spiritual seekers. Swami Smaranananda was a voracious reader and a deep thinker. He has contributed a number of articles to various journals of the Ramakrishna order.

Full Pledged Poll Campaign Kick Starts In AP From Today

With only 46 days left for the elections and all the major parties have announced most of their candidates, Andhra Pradesh is now set for a full pledged poll campaign from Wednesday. Incidentally, main contenders for power, Chief Minister and YSRCP chief YS Jaganmohan Reddy and TDP chief and former chief minister N Chandrababu Naidu are ignating their poll campaign from their native districts on the same day.

Jagan Mohan Reddy will start his bus yatra ‘Memanta Siddham’ from his native place, Idupulapaya in Kadapa district. He will be addressing some public meetings, roadshows and interacting with party workers at the grassroots level.

He will cover all constituencies from Idupulapaya to Itchapuram during his yatra. He will be covering Kumarunipalli, Vempalli, Sarvarajupeta, VN Palli (Kamalapuram), Gangireddypalli, Urutur, Yerraguntla (Jammalamadugu) and Potladurthi on the first day.

TDP chief Chandrababu Naidu, who was on his two-day whirlwind tour in his Kuppam constituency, will launch his continuous Prajagalam programme on the same day. He will participate in the roadshows and address public meetings.

He will cover four Assembly constituencies everyday till March 31. He will tour Palamaneru, Nagari and Nellore rural mandal, Raptadu, Singanamala and Kadiri Assembly segment, Srisailam, Nandikotkuru, Kurnool, Mydukuru, Prodduturu, Sullurupeta, Srikalahasthi Kavali, Markapuram, Santanutalapadu and Ongole.


Jana Sena chief Pawan Kalyan is also ready to kickstart his campaign from Saturday. Pawan Kalyan will blow the poll bugle from Pithapuram Assembly constituency, from where he is contesting. Pawan will conclude his statewide poll campaign in three phases covering all the constituencies from where Jana Sena candidates are contesting.

However, the BJP is yet to swing into a campaign mood as its leaders are locked up in internal contradictions on seats allocation. The party is yet to announce its candidates for 10 assembly constituencies, it is contesting. Party state leaders who are one a two-day meet in Vijayawada from Tuesday, are expected to finalize assembly candidates by Wednesday evening.

BCs Fire Over Reddy’s Domination In Telangana Congress

Since Congress came to power in Telangana, the seniors are unable to digest CM Revanth Reddy’s one-man show in the party and government. Moreover, BC leaders are burning with anger that they are not getting proper recognition especially in the party and the government.

He is threatening to take disciplinary action against the BC leaders who pointed out the mistakes of the PCC leadership, but at the same time, keeps silent over harsh comments by senior Reddy leaders. PCC Working President and MLC Mahesh Kumar Goud’s warning on Monday that if the BC leaders express their concerns, no matter how senior they are, disciplinary action has been added to the fire, the leaders say.

Looking at the latest developments in the party, seniors are expressing concern that it is turning into ‘BC vs. Reddy’. BC leaders are questioning what is the sign of warning that disciplinary action will be taken if suggestions are made for the good of the party. When leaders like Komatireddy brothers and Janga Reddy  make wild accusations against Revanth Reddy, the party maintains silence.

Even though Komatireddy Venkata Reddy had earlier accused Revanth Reddy of buying the post of PCC president by giving money to AICC state in-charge Manikkam Tagore, the Congress leadership did not respond. Venkat Reddy openly called for the victory of his brother Rajagopal Reddy, who stood as a BJP candidate in the previous by-election.

Even though the AICC gave him a show cause notice, no action was taken against him even though he told the media that he had thrown it in the trash. Rajagopal Reddy however announced that he joined BJP because he could not work under the leadership of Revanth Reddy.

PCC working president Jagga Reddy wrote a letter to Rahul Gandhi saying that if Revanth Reddy is not removed as PCC president, he will resign from his post. However, there is no record of disciplinary action being taken against them. Several leaders are angry over differential treatment being given to the leaders of forward and BC sections in the party.

Particularly, Munnuru Kapu leaders in the party are deploring alleged injustice to them by the leadership. While BRS and BJP giving preference to the leaders of this community in ticket selections and also party positions, they allege the Congress leadership intentionally ignoring them.
